RFID tags represent a modern method for identifying goods . These small devices employ radio signals to communicate data wirelessly to a scanner . Unlike standard barcodes, RFID setups don't demand a visible line of sight , permitting for faster data acquisition and improved supply management . They function by storing a microchip and an aerial that assists this communication .

Radio-Frequency Identification Tags vs. Barcoded Scans: Which is More Effective?
Despite scanned codes have long been as the prevalent method for product labeling, radio-frequency identification is increasingly securing traction . Barcodes require visual access for reading and are easily obscured , whereas RFID tags can be detected remotely , reducing mistakes and improving operations. Considering all factors, the superior choice depends on the particular usage and the balance between expenditure and functionality .

Comparing RFID Tag Materials: Durability & Cost
Selecting right RFID device materials involves detailed consideration of both durability plus cost. Standard options, like paper, plastic (often PET or PVC), and metalized foils, present unique trade-offs. Paper tags are usually the least expensive but offer minimal structural protection, making them poor for difficult environments. Plastic labels, particularly PET, boast better durability, withstanding scratches and wetness, but require a increased price. Metalized films are used for particular applications demanding shielding from electromagnetic interference, leading in the greatest cost.
